VOTOMs run on something called Polymer Ringers Solution, which is like Hydraulic Fluid and fuel built into one. Its also highly explosive, which is why they blow up so easily (unless Chirico is in them).

The details are in the VOTOMs RPG book, which is also an episode guide. Not a great RPG, but a good guide to the original series.

The Flag uses something called E-Carbon Armor, which basically means that its armor soaks up the hydrogen fuel and hold it inert until needed. It means there's no actual fuel tank, and little risk of explosion if damaged.

I'd really want to know what exactly powers MuvLuv's TSFs. Despite all the information in Integral Works, I can't find anything about engines, reactors, powerplants. The only one we know is the Susanoo's Moorcock-Lechte Engine, which is fueled by Gray Element 11, some sort of gravity-distorting substance.

As for regular TSFs, nothing. And jump units are not the same as the main chassis' engine.

>Mospeada

The mecha in Mospeada (Ride Armors and Armo-Soldiers) run on a "composite hydrogen fuel" called HBT. What it stands for is unclear... except that each letter of H-B-T is one later in the alphabet than G-A-S.

Anyway, on the subject of the OP: Dancouga runs on a special fuel that I forget precisely what it is, but it's extremely expensive, and the Gandor runs on a massive... IIRC it's a nuclear engine? Ryus from Ryu Knight run off a form of naturally occurring magic in their world, though if they ever go underground (it's in the atmosphere, not so much underneath it) they can slap on storage units of the stuff extra. Dai Guard most likely runs on a massive internal battery, one that has to be charged up externally (Which we see early in the show), though later on when it gains the ability for each part to fly to the assembly location it might have changed to a fuel based engine.

I thought machine action was powered by batteries, like the large cockpit exoskeleton, combat exoskeleton, and the cockpit seat exoskeleton. Though, one of the Shiranui 1C's upgrades in attempting to adapt it for the eventual EML-99X is a "generator" upgrade.

The amphibious A-12 Avenger, however, is stated to run on a nuclear reactor, and is propelled by some kind of "silent" magnetohydrodynamic drive when underwater.
